Professional Certification Working Group

Mission

The OpenStack Foundation is launching its inaugural OpenStack Certification Exam Program which will offer a career-path based Certification for OpenStack professionals. The Certification exam will be performance-based and focus on basic skills required to operate an OpenStack cloud: Certified OpenStack Administrator (COA).

Initially, a sub-group of Subject Matter Experts has formed a Job Task Analysis Committee (JTAC) tasked with developing an appropriate examination blueprint to be used in the preparation of the Certification. There will be additional sub-groups for question writing and governance.

Resources for Trainers

If you are offering OpenStack training, please refer to list of OpenStack job tasks and capabilities to help scope your level one course curriculum. The capabilities defined by this working group are expected to be covered in the Certified OpenStack Administrator exam.

Timeline

  • October – Deliver exam blueprint
  • Oct –Dec. – Item/question development and programming
  • Jan-Feb –Internal pilot testing
  • Feb – March – End user/volunteer pilot testing
  • April – Publicly available test for Austin Summit
